What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a data warehouse professional, and why are they important?

To excel as a Data Warehouse professional, you need a solid grasp of database design, ETL (extract, transform, load) processes, SQL, and data modeling, often supported by a deg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with data warehouse tools such as Microsoft SQL Server, Oracle, Informatica, and cloud platforms like AWS Redshift or Google BigQuery is typically required. Strong analytical thinking, problem-solving abilities, and effective communication skills help you interpret business requirements and collaborate with stakeholders. These competencies ensure accurate, scalable data solutions that drive informed business decisions.

What are the common challenges faced by professionals working in data warehouse roles, and how can they be addressed?

Professionals in Data Warehouse roles often encounter challenges such as integrating data from diverse sources, ensuring data quality and consistency, and optimizing query performance. Addressing these issues typically involves close collaboration with data engineers, database administrators, and business analysts to establish clear data governance standards and implement robust ETL (Extract, Transform, Load) processes. Staying up to date with the latest data warehousing technologies and regularly monitoring system performance also help in overcoming these challenges, resulting in more reliable and efficient data storage and retrieval.

What is a data warehouse?

A data warehouse is a centralized repository designed to store, manage, and analyze large volumes of structured data from multiple sources. It enables organizations to consolidate data, making it easier to generate reports, perform analytics, and make data-driven decisions. Data warehouses are optimized for read-heavy operations and complex queries, supporting business intelligence and long-term historical analysis. They differ from traditional databases by focusing on analytical processing rather than day-to-day transaction processing.

What are the qualifications to get a data warehouse job?

The qualifications to get a data warehouse job differ by position and level of responsibility. To be a data entry worker or data clerk, you typically need a high school diploma and some technical competency, such as familiarity with spreadsheets or other simple data entry systems. To be a data warehouse architect or developer, you typically need a bachelor’s degree in information technology or computer science, and strong technical skills, including data analysis and programming in SQL and other database and server languages. Familiarity with proprietary software and hardware from companies such as Oracle is also important.
